Route Notes C3 at Makalu La High point at NW Ridge. Brupbacher left C4 (7700m) for the summit on 21 May at 2:00 am with Oscar Fernandez a member of the small team led by Jorge Egocheaga, according to Peter Hamor and Horia Colibasanu. She was slower than Fernandez and did not reach the summit as he did, but got to 8400m. Her Sherpa, Pasang Gyalzen, claimed they summited, but Egocheaga and her camera said 8400m only. She had made the same progress reaching C4 as Colibasanu, Hamor and Joao Garcia, said Colibasanu and Hamor. She had not been well during her entire climb, according to Fabrizio Zangrilli. She had been coughing a lot. But when Egocheaga and Ramos Martin, his teammate, met her at 8200m in the French couloir at 2:30 pm of the 21st, and they urged her to turn around because it was late, she refused and continued her ascent. She and Pasang Gyalzen returned to C4 at about 10:30 pm, according to a statement by Martin and Egocheaga. Next morning at 5 o'clock Egocheaga said every one should descend as soon as possible and asked Brupbacher and her Sherpa how they were. They said were tired but well, but that afternoon Brupbacher was in C3 (7400m at the Makalu La), exhausted and unable to move. Efforts to find oxygen for her from various teams was fruitless for hours, and by the time some had been found, she had died. Brupbacher died in C3 at 11:30 pm on the 22nd from pulmonary edema, hypoxia and cardiac arrest. Her body was left in the tent at C3; Zangrilli went up, collapsed the tent over her, and packed snow over the tent. Sherpa: Pasang Gyalzen Sherpa, 30/7/81, Makalu village, Everest X2
